THE OPPORTUNITY

We are hiring a Client Success Senior Manager to join our Client Success team in London.

Client Success at Wellhub plays a critical role in ensuring our largest and most strategic enterprise clients successfully adopt, scale, and extract measurable value from our wellbeing solutions. In this role, you will manage a portfolio of complex enterprise accounts, owning the post-sale relationship and driving client retention, engagement, and commercial outcomes.

This is a hands-on, client-facing role suited for someone who is comfortable managing complexity, building strong stakeholder relationships, and working cross-functionally to deliver impact. The role is hybrid, with an expectation to be in the office 2x per week.

YOUR IMPACT

  • Own the post-sale lifecycle for a portfolio of large enterprise clients, acting as the primary point of contact and ensuring long-term partnership success.
  • Build and maintain trusted relationships with HR, Reward, and Wellbeing stakeholders across complex client organisations.
  • Drive client adoption, engagement, and retention by translating client goals into clear success and engagement plans.
  • Lead renewals and support expansion opportunities within your portfolio, clearly articulating value and impact.
  • Use data and insights to monitor performance, identify risks, and recommend improvements to client strategy.
  • Collaborate closely with internal teams (Wellbeing Engagement, Operations, Customer Experience, User Growth, Partnerships, Commercial) to ensure effective delivery.
  • Proactively identify issues and risks, clearly articulating client impact and urgency to your manager to enable timely escalation and resolution.

WHO YOU ARE

  • 8+ years of experience in Client Success, Account Management, or a similar client-facing role.
  • Experience managing mid-to-large enterprise clients in a complex, fast-paced environment.
  • Comfortable owning renewals and participating in commercial conversations with clients.
  • Strong relationship-building skills, with the ability to engage and influence senior client stakeholders.
  • Data-aware, with confidence using insights and reporting to inform decisions and conversations.
  • Highly organised, able to manage multiple accounts and priorities simultaneously.
  • A collaborative, resilient professional who remains calm and solution-oriented when navigating change and complexity.

What you need to know about the London Tech Scene

London isn't just a hub for established businesses; it's also a nursery for innovation. Boasting one of the most recognized fintech ecosystems in Europe, attracting billions in investments each year, London's success has made it a go-to destination for startups looking to make their mark. Top U.K. companies like Hoptin, Moneybox and Marshmallow have already made the city their base — yet fintech is just the beginning. From healthtech to renewable energy to cybersecurity and beyond, the city's startups are breaking new ground across a range of industries.
